Research Summary
![Masanori Murayama(Ph.D.)](/medialibrary/riken/research/labs/cbs/behavioral_neurophysiology/masanori_murayama_160401.jpg?h=160&w=120)
Little is known about how neurons integrate feedback and feed forward information for animal behavior. To understand it, we focus on the causal relationship between behavior and neural activity at the single-cell, micro-circuit and network levels. We use multidisciplinary techniques including 2-photon microscopy, fiberoptic imaging, macro-brain imaging, optogenetic techniques and electrophysiological recordings, in awake and anesthetized animals. We are also interested in developing new techniques to discover novel neural activities that can be used for understanding brain functions and animal behavior.
